If your uPVC window doesn't close properly, it could be because of a gap between the frame and the sash. This could cause draughts, but it can also cause damp and water damage. To check this, try placing a piece of paper between the sash and the frame to see if it can be sealed.

To fix the issue, you'll need to take off the seals around the frame and the sash. You'll then have to remove the locking mechanism from its place within the frame. This will require the help of a tool like a flat screwdriver and a torch to get the gearbox. After removing the gearbox you will need to replace it with a new one that is the same size and type.

Another common problem is the presence of water condensation between the glass panes of your double-glazed UPVC windows. This can occur when the window frames aren't fitted correctly or the nail fins have become loose and are no longer providing an effective seal. A specialist in uPVC repair will replace the seals and make sure that the window repairs near me is sealed which will prevent drafts and improve efficiency in energy use.
